Noise has a wide range of profound physiological effects on the body. The body frequently reacts to loud noises with a stress reaction, which causes the release of stress hormones like cortisol and adrenaline. Higher blood pressure, tense muscles, and faster heartbeats can all result from this biological reaction.

Chronic noise exposure over time can cause long-term physiological changes that could make people more susceptible to a number of illnesses. Also, research has shown that noise pollution can interfere with regular body processes. People who live close to busy roads or airports, for example, are more likely to have hypertension and other cardiovascular problems, according to research. In addition to interfering with the body’s natural rhythms, the continuous noise can cause hormonal imbalances that have an impact on general health. Because of this, noise’s physiological effects are more than just a passing annoyance; they can play a serious role in long-term health issues.

The effects of noise pollution on the mind are equally worrisome. Increased anxiety, irritability, & depression can result from prolonged exposure to disruptive noises. Living in noisy surroundings can make people feel frustrated and helpless, which can worsen pre-existing mental health issues or lead to the emergence of new ones. The continual distraction brought on by noise can impair focus and lower general productivity, which further affects mental health.

Also, studies have indicated that children are especially susceptible to the psychological impacts of noise. Children who are exposed to high levels of ambient noise may struggle academically and socially, according to studies. Long-term effects on mental health may result from the stress that comes with living in a noisy environment, which can impair emotional control and cognitive development. In order to promote a supportive environment for mental well-being as well as physical health, it is imperative that noise pollution be addressed. The impact of noise on sleep quality is among the most important health effects of noise.

Noise exposure & sleep disturbances are clearly linked, according to numerous studies. Difficulties falling asleep, frequent nighttime awakenings, and shorter sleep duration are all consequences of noisy surroundings. There may be a domino effect on both mental & physical health from this sleep disturbance. Sleep is essential for cognitive function, emotional control, and physical recuperation, making it a crucial part of overall wellbeing.

People may feel more exhausted, less attentive, and have trouble making decisions during the day when they are unable to get enough sleep because of noise pollution. Chronic sleep disturbances can also result in more serious health problems like diabetes, cardiovascular disease, & obesity. Therefore, encouraging healthier lifestyles and enhancing public health outcomes require an understanding of the connection between noise and sleep. Research indicates that noise pollution has a negative impact on cognitive function in a range of age groups.

Excessive levels of ambient noise have been shown to affect people’s capacity for focus, memory recall, and problem-solving. The effects can be even more noticeable for kids, especially those attending schools close to busy roads or building sites. Research has shown that kids who are exposed to loud noises on a regular basis may do worse academically & on standardized tests. Adults may experience reduced productivity and more mistakes when performing tasks that require focus as a result of noise’s cognitive effects. Background noise can be a continual distraction, making it difficult for someone to concentrate intently on difficult tasks or exercise critical thought.

Controlling noise levels becomes crucial for creating an atmosphere that supports cognitive function as offices become more open and collaborative. Concern over how noise affects cardiovascular health is rising among both researchers and medical professionals. Chronic noise exposure has been linked in numerous studies to an increased risk of cardiovascular conditions like hypertension, heart attacks, and strokes. Although the mechanisms underlying this relationship are intricate, they frequently involve the stress response that continuous noise causes in the body.

People who are exposed to loud noises for long periods of time may notice persistent increases in their heart rate & blood pressure. If ignored, these physiological alterations may cause the cardiovascular system to suffer long-term harm. Cardiovascular risks can also be exacerbated by the stress that comes with living in noisy areas, which can lead to unhealthy coping strategies like eating poorly or not exercising. Implementing efficient strategies to manage and lessen the impact of noise is crucial given its numerous negative health effects. One strategy is the implementation of urban planning projects that use sound barriers and improved zoning to reduce noise pollution.

Incorporating green spaces into cities can also help them absorb sound & create calmer surroundings for their inhabitants. Individuals can take proactive measures to lessen the impact of noise in their daily lives. In homes or offices, using soundproofing materials can greatly minimize undesired sound intrusion. Incorporating mindfulness exercises like yoga or meditation can also assist people in controlling the stress levels brought on by exposure to noise.

Campaigns to raise community awareness can be extremely effective in combating noise pollution. A sense of accountability for making neighborhoods quieter can be developed by informing locals about the negative health effects of noise & promoting group efforts. Society can endeavor to lessen the negative effects of noise on health and well-being by giving priority to both individual acts and group projects.
